Energize your coconut water with this simple and delicious sports drink recipe! Enjoy this sports drink during exercise lasting longer than an hour or, as to rehydrate post-workout.
Sports drinks are the answer when you are looking to quench your thirst during a long training session. Water is enough for low-intensity or short workouts but prolonged exercise, especially in hot and humid weather, calls for a little more. Coconut Citrus Sports Drink
Makes 3 cups
Ingredients
- ¾ cup Lemonade
- ¼ cup Orange juice
- 1 cup Coconut water
- ¾ cup Water
- 2 tsp. Lime juice
- 1/4 tsp. Salt
Directions
- Pour all of the ingredients into a pitcher.
- Stir to dissolve the salt.
- Chill and serve.
Nutrient Profile/ 250 ml Serving (1 c) Sports Drink
- 60 calories
- 14 g carbohydrate (6%)
- 224 mg sodium
- 250 mg potassium
